Acting Techniques for Everyday Life
from Dr. Carole's Couch · host Dr. Carole Lieberman
Guest, Jane Marla Robbins, is a modern day renaissance woman: actress, playwright, author, poet, coach and speaker. After a stunning career as an actress on Broadway, off-Broadway, in film and on TV, she decided to stop being other people (the roles she played) and start being herself. Since then she has delighted in helping people 'act' in their everyday life in order to look and feel self-confident in difficult real-life situations. This is when her book, Acting Techniques for Everyday Life, was born. Want to overcome your self-consciousness? She's got an acting technique for that. Want to look younger? She's got an acting technique for that. Want to get over your fear of public speaking? She's got an acting technique for that. And more. Jane's learned how important humor is in life and she shares some of her poetry which reflects her playful sense of humor. Her 3 books of poems are: Poems of The Laughing Buddha, Dogs in Topanga and Cafe Mimosa in Topanga.
